ECI Group, Inc. has completed a financing with AREA Property Partners

ECI Group, Inc. (ECI) has completed a recapitalization with AREA Property Partners. This strategic transaction allows ECI to recapitalize maturing debt and provides liquidity to fund future acquisitions in partnership with AREA

ECI is one of the nation’s premier real estate firms specializing in the development and management of a wide range of properties, from class A luxury communities to commercial mixed-use developments, primarily located in the southern United States.

AREA Property Partners, formerly known as Apollo Real Estate Advisors, is a leading international real estate investor and fund manager on behalf of prominent government and corporate pension funds, sovereign wealth funds, insurance companies, foundations, endowments, and high net worth individuals. Since the firm’s founding in 1993, AREA Property Partners has overseen the establishment of multiple real estate funds and joint ventures totaling US$13 billion in equity commitments for investments in the United States, Europe and Asia. Its funds have collectively invested in over 500 transactions with an aggregated value in excess of US$60 billion. Headquartered in New York, the firm has offices in Atlanta, Los Angeles, San Francisco (USA), London (UK), Paris (France) Luxembourg and Mumbai (India). AREA’s funds target a broad range of opportunistic, value-added and debt investments in real estate assets and portfolios throughout North America, Europe, and India.

One of Oaklins' teams in the USA acted as financial advisor to the seller in connection with the consolidation and financing of ten multifamily properties. The team arranged US$52 million of preferred equity financing for ECI from AREA Property Partners in a transaction with an aggregate value of US$208 million.
